The latest report on the coronavirus in Orange County shows new confirmed cases hitting a near-historic low.
According to the county health care agency, Friday’s count dropped to 65 from 89 on Wednesday and 102 on Tuesday. Deaths fell to seven from 13 and the number of patients being treated in intensive care units ticked down from 30 to 29.
Hospitalizations increased from 122 to 125.
The to-date total of cases for the county is 252,692, of which 245,006 are considered recovered. Here is a list of OC cities with the most cases. Deaths are in parentheses.
- Santa Ana: 44,683 (843)
- Anaheim: 41,733 (852)
- Garden Grove: 16,342 (384)
- Orange: 11,854 (248)
- Fullerton: 11,342 (295)
- Huntington Beach: 10,676 (214)
- Irvine: 10,567 (83)
Westminster had had 7,145 cases and 200 deaths. Stanton has had 3,164 cases and 67 deaths.
